Green Voluntourism Facts
- A recent survey from Conde Nast Traveler reveals 55% of respondents showed interest in taking a volunteer vacation
- Most popular types of volunteer work are scientific and environmental work
- Conservation Volunteers want all International visitors to Australia to leave a "green print"
- More than 5 million Australians engage in voluntary work
Eco Destinations
There are many eco destinations both in Australia and around the world that are entirely dedicated to providing holiday makers with sustainable and responsible travel alternatives. Eco destinations vary in facilities, activities, size, expense and location however they are all intended to promote ecological awareness and to limit damage to the environment through a detailed green management system.
Top Eco Holiday Destination Regions
1. South America
South America offers a wonderment of environmental delights. Among the most popular destinations are the Amazon and Machu Pichu. South America is home to the world's highest waterfall, the largest river (by volume) the Amazon, the Andes, the driest desert and the largest Rainforest, the Amazon Rainforest and the incredible Galagagos Islands. The list of green tourist activities is endless and no matter what your budget you will have a unique and once in a lifetime experience.
2. Central America
Central America provides tourists with an abundance of rainforest and wildlife. It has enticing coastlines and pristine lakes. Some of the most popular eco friendly tourist destinations include Mexico, Costa Rica, Belize and Guatemula. All showcasing unique natural wonders. Eco friendly activities can range from snorkeling on the reefs, discovering the many lakes, exploring the rainforest and tropical landscapes.

3. Africa
Africa offers an enticing assortment of green travel opportunities for the eco friendly tourist. There are many popular eco friendly activities and destinations including touring the Serengeti National Park, clmbing Africa's highest peak, Mount Kilimanjaro, horse-trails in Krueger National Park and cruising the Nile.
4. Australia
Australia has some of the best natural beauty, wilderness and wildlife the world has to offer. Tourists come all year round to participate in many of our eco-friendly hot spot activities and destinations. Some of the most popular green holiday destinations include The Great Barrier Reef, the Daintree Rainforest, Kakadu and the Kimberly region, and viewing wildlife in their natural habitat country wide.
5. New Zealand
New Zealand gives tourists to share in their own slice of heaven. With extensive coastlines and stunning shores, tourists can participate in numerous eco adventures such as viewing the many stunning varieties of bird species, exploring native bush and wildlife reserves. There are also many tours and cruises on both the North and South Island which showcase the natural beauty in an environmentally friendly way.
